Barangay health workers and intermediate level health workers provide primary healthcare in local communities. Barangay health workers undergo training to render basic services and are accredited by local health boards. Intermediate level workers include public health nurses, rural sanitary inspectors, and midwives. Public health nurses focus on environmental and lifestyle factors affecting health.
